Strict AI Regulations, Are Proposed in Europe.
The policy is an attempt by the E.U. to
regulate what many consider to be the most
significant emerging field of science and technology.
Outlined in over 108 pages are regulations pertaining to how artificial intelligence can be used for transportation.
hiring and lending, .
law enforcement .
and education.
The policy would ban public
facial recognition completely.
With these landmark rules, the E.U. is spearheading the development of new global norms to make sure A.I. can be trusted, Margrethe Vestager, European Commission Executive VP, via 'The New York Times'.
